In 1970 Carol Hanisch published the essay ‘The Personal Is Political’. Hanisch (1970/2006) does not take credit for the title, attributing it instead to editors Shulie Firestone and Anne Koedt, and similar ideas have been around at least since John Stuart Mill. Yet in the heated political climate of the early 1970s, Hanisch’s essay has hugely influenced feminist activism, practice, theory, and policy — it has become the voice of a generation. In the process, the phrase ‘the personal is political’ has opened up numerous questions and debates.
